Resolving the Cyprus Conflict

Negotiating History
Description

Surpassing the many other works on the Cyprus conflict, this book offers the best existing summary of the Cyprus negotiations. The book comes at a critical time for the partitioned island-state of Cyprus and for those associated with the conflict and attempts to resolve it. By placing the conflict in its historical, ideological, ethno-political and geostrategic context, the book extends beyond conventional realist approaches and lays bare those less visible dimensions that are often ignored by analysts and policy-makers alike. The book is of direct interest not only to experts and students but to all those engaged in the practice of conflict resolution.
